What Is Percutaneous Transluminal Coronary Angioplasty?
Percutaneous Transluminal Coronary Angioplasty is a procedure to open narrowed or blocked coronary arteries. Coronary arteries supply blood to the heart muscle. When these arteries become blockaded with plaque (atherosclerosis), it can lead to chest pains (angina), shortness of breath or even heart attacks.
During the procedure, a thin tube (catheter) with an attached tiny balloon is forwarded through a blood vessel in the arm or groin to the blocked artery. Once the balloon in place, it is inflated to compress the plaque against artery walls, enhancing blood flow. During the procedure, if warranted, a stent (small wire mesh tube) is inserted to keep the artery open.

When is this procedure indicated?
The following would be indications for Dr. Ritesh Kumar Pandey to recommend percutaneous transluminal coronary angioplasty:
-
Severe chest pain (angina) that doesn't improve with medications
-
Recent heart attack that requires blood flow to be restored immediately
-
Recent stress tests with blockages, or an angiogram revealing blockages
-
Arteries that are narrowed that must be corrected to improve heart function
Understanding What to Expect During and After the Procedure
As a general rule, the PTCA procedure itself only takes one to two hours. Patients are usually awake throughout most of the procedure using a local anesthetic at the insertion site. Most patients will leave the hospital in one to two days and be back to their regular routine within one week.
